Why we included this project
Running a generative AI application in production means more than wiring up a prompt, and Bisheng is built around that reality. It bundles the pieces enterprises usually have to assemble themselves, including a visual workflow editor, retrieval and agent components, and a model management layer that covers fine-tuning and dataset handling. The operational side gets the same attention: evaluation, observability, access control, SSO, and deployment guidance for high availability come built in rather than bolted on. Teams dealing with messy scanned documents will appreciate the document parsing built on years of accumulated training data. If you want an LLM stack you can support and audit inside a company, this is a practical alternative to stitching the parts together yourself.
